Consideration of the key requirements for a helideck in the early stages of design will ensure that customer the wishes and technical requirements can be met, without unduly constraining an innovative design process. It is the objective of this paper therefore to provide the Superyacht designer with some basic guidance to the design of a helideck, such that it can be demonstrated to be “safe by design” as part of this design process. This in turn may be used to support safe helicopter operations and provide a good basis for certification should it be required at any point during the yacht’s life-time.
